Description:

Review Building the Benicia-Martinez Bridge is the latest in a series of visually stimulating bridge photo documentaries by Robinson. The book brings more to the table than a photograph collection, delving into the folklore...and the history behind the bridge. --Martinez News-Gazette, November 2007 Robinson combines passion for bridges and photos. Robinson [has] documented the five-year construction with stellar color shots; he [has] also included historical photos of the original bridge built in 1929. --Vallejo Times Herald, October 2007 Product Description The summer of 2007 marks the opening of the new Benicia-Martinez Bridge between Solano and Contra Costa Counties in California. Building the Benicia-Martinez Bridgetraces the transportation history of the area from the old railroad ferry service, through the construction of the existing bridges, and documents the construction of the new bridge.
